1. Overly Complicated Campaign Structures
The Problem:
Many advertisers believe that having multiple campaigns and dozens of ad groups will increase results. In reality, excessive complexity leads to scattered targeting, budget mismanagement, and poor optimization.
What It Looks Like:
Redundant keywords across campaigns
Inconsistent audience targeting
Difficulty identifying what’s working (and what’s not)
Automated bidding applied without strong conversion data
What To Do Instead:
Start with one clearly structured campaign
Keep ad groups focused around specific themes or product categories
Use SKAGs (Single Keyword Ad Groups) only when necessary
Build your structure around intent—not keyword volume
Pro Insight:
Simplified structures are easier to test, measure, and scale. Focus on a small number of high-performing campaigns instead of managing a web of underperforming ones.
2. Campaigns Not Aligned With Business Objectives
The Problem:
Advertisers often optimize for metrics like ROAS or cost-per-click, without considering the actual business goals such as customer lifetime value (LTV), margin, or high-quality leads.
Why It Hurts:
High ROAS doesn’t always equal profitability
Optimizing for lead volume might attract unqualified prospects
Misalignment between marketing and sales goals
Fix It By:
Discussing business goals with stakeholders pre-launch
Choosing KPIs that reflect actual revenue and growth potential
Setting up tracking for top-funnel AND bottom-funnel actions
Pro Insight:
The best ad campaigns are designed with the end business goal in mind. Ask yourself: “Is this campaign moving the business forward?”
3. Poor Location Targeting That Drains Your Budget
The Problem:
If you’re targeting broad geographic areas without analyzing location performance, you’re wasting ad spend in areas that don’t convert.
Common Mistakes:
Leaving location settings on Google’s default (includes people interested in your location)
Targeting too many cities/states at once
Not using bid adjustments based on location performance
How to Fix It:
Set targeting to “Presence” only
Focus campaigns on top-performing regions
Monitor location reports weekly and exclude low-conversion areas
Pro Insight:
Geo-targeting is one of the easiest ways to boost conversions and reduce cost. Start local and scale based on real data.

Looking Ahead: The Future of Google Ads in 2025
Google Ads is evolving fast. To stay ahead, you need to know what’s changing:
1. Smart Bidding Gets Smarter
Automation can boost results—but only if your conversion tracking is solid. Clean your data before relying on smart bidding.
2. Audience Signals Over Keywords
Google is prioritizing user behavior over keyword intent. Target based on actions, not just search terms.
3. Landing Page Quality Is Crucial
Your landing page directly affects ad rank and cost-per-click. Make sure it’s fast, mobile-friendly, and aligned with the ad’s message.
Pro Insight:
Your landing page isn’t just the end goal—it’s part of your targeting. High bounce rates signal bad matches.
